Phase 2 — New Carrier Onboarding

This phase covers every action from identifying a prospective carrier through activating them in MVMNT, entering them in HaulPay, and confirming their vendor record syncs to QuickBooks-Online.

Total steps: 8 (Steps 2.1–2.7 including Step 2.4a) Primary owner: Vacant — Carrier Relationships Lead (hiring) · Concetta (Accounting) for review, activation, and payment setup

Interim Coverage: Nick (CEO) is covering day-to-day carrier vetting and onboarding until the Carrier Relationships Lead is hired.


flowchart TD
    A([Load-Driven or\nRelationship-Driven Need]) --> B[2.1 Carrier Identification]
    B --> C[2.2 Vetting via Highway\n+ Carrier 411]
    C --> D{Risk\nAssessment}
    D -- Unacceptable --> E([❌ Do Not Onboard])
    D -- Conditional --> F[Ops Manager Reviews\\nCase-by-Case\\n(*Seat vacant — escalate to Nick*)]
    F -- Reject --> E
    F -- Approve --> G[2.3 Highway Carrier\nOnboarding + MVMNT Push]
    D -- Acceptable --> G
    G --> H[2.4 Accounting Details\nVerification]
    H --> I{Factoring\nCompany in\nAddress Book?}
    I -- No --> J[2.4a Add Factoring\nCompany to Address Book]
    J --> K[2.5 Profile Review\n& Activation]
    I -- Yes --> K
    K --> L{All Items\nPass?}
    L -- No --> M[Follow Up with Carrier\nHolding State: Max 7 Days]
    M --> L
    L -- Yes --> N[✅ Carrier Status:\nACTIVE in MVMNT]
    N --> O[2.6 Carrier Entry\nin HaulPay]
    O --> P[2.7 MVMNT → QBO\nSync Verification]
    P --> Q([✅ Phase 2 Complete\nCarrier Ready for Dispatch])

Steps

StepTitleOwnerKey Systems
|2.1Carrier IdentificationVacant — Ops Manager seat openMVMNT, DAT, Parade, Trucker-Tools
|2.2Pre-Onboarding Carrier VettingVacant — Ops Manager seat openHighway
2.3Highway Carrier Onboarding + MVMNT PushHighway, ConcettaHighway, MVMNT
2.4Carrier Accounting Details VerificationConcettaMVMNT, HaulPay
2.4aFactoring Company Address Book ManagementConcettaMVMNT
2.5Carrier Profile Review and ActivationConcettaMVMNT, Highway
2.6Carrier Entry in HaulPayConcettaHaulPay
2.7MVMNT → QBO Sync (Carrier)ConcettaMVMNT, QuickBooks-Online

Key Flags

🛑 Critical Blockers

  • No formal carrier sync verification SOPMVMNTQuickBooks-Online sync is operational, but per-carrier spot-checks at Step 2.7 are not formally documented or routinely run. Same root issue as Phase 1 Step 1.10.

⚠️ Open Questions

  • Does Highway collect full accounting details (factoring company, NOA, W-9, bank info) during carrier onboarding? Unverified — determines how much manual work lands on Concetta at Step 2.4.
  • Does HaulPay offer an API or bulk-load option for carrier records? Open question for HaulPay account team.
  • Is Load Lock Plus live in the MVMNT / Highway integration? Status unverified as of early March.

🔲 Decisions Required

  • Nick (Founder/CEO): Cancel Load Guard subscription ($49/mo) — being paid for but not used.
  • Ops Manager seat vacant: Protocol for Conditional Highway risk assessments — when to approve vs. reject. (Previously assigned to James)

Previous phase: Phase 1 — New Shipper Onboarding Next phase: Phase 3 — Load Lifecycle